The size of Morayfield is approximately 44.5 square kilometres. There are 58 parks, covering nearly 6.3% of the total area. The population of Morayfield in 2016 was 21394 people. By 2021 the population was 24898 showing a population growth of 16.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Morayfield is 20-29 years. Households in Morayfield are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ying $1400 - $1799 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Morayfield work in a trades occupation.In 2021, 53.30% of the homes in Morayfield were owner-occupied compared with 55.10% in 2016.
Morayfield has 14,289 properties. Over the last 5 years, Houses in Morayfield have seen a 122.53% increase in median value, while Units have seen a 130.58% increase. As at 30 April 2026:
